What Is a Tip (Gratuity)?
A tip, or gratuity, is a sum of money given to service workers as a token of appreciation for their service. It is typically calculated as a percentage of the total bill. A percentage represents a portion of a whole, expressed as a fraction of 100. In this case, 24 percent means 24 out of every 100 parts of the total bill.
How to Tip?
To fairly tip, consider the quality of service you received and the type of establishment. For good service, a tip of 15-20% is common, while exceptional service may warrant a higher percentage. Importance of Tips
- Encourages Good Service: Tipping incentivizes servers to provide better service.
- Supports Workers: Many service workers rely on tips to supplement their income due to low base wages.
- Reflects Gratitude: Tips are a way to express appreciation for the service received.
- Creates a Positive Atmosphere: Generous tipping can foster a friendly and welcoming environment.
- Promotes Repeat Business: Satisfied staff are more likely to provide excellent service on return visits.

4. Should I tip on the total before or after tax?
It is customary to tip on the total amount before tax, but some people choose to tip on the total after tax, especially for larger bills.
